3.6 JTAG
The Zynq Ultrascale+ devices include two separate JTAG controllers: the Zynq Ultrascale+ TAP and the ARM
DAP. The first one uses the PS dedicated JTAG pins and has access to both PS and PL and the second one
uses the PS PJTAG pins and is used for loading programs, system test, and PS debug.
Details on JTAG and on system test and debug are available in the Zynq UltraScale+ MPSoC Technical Ref-
erence Manual [19].
On modules equipped with ES1 (engineering samples 1) MPSoC devices, PJTAG boot mode is required in
order to program the FPGA and download a program to one of the ARM processors via JTAG.
Certain Xilinx tool versions support QSPI flash programming via JTAG only when JTAG boot mode is used
(unavailable in the standard configurations of the Mercury+ XU1 SoC module). Alternatively, the QSPI flash
can be programmed in u-boot or Linux by the SPI controller in the PS or from an SPI external master.
3.6.1 JTAG on Module Connector
The PL and the PS JTAG interfaces are connected into one single chain available on the module connector.
The PS_JTAG pins are used by the Zynq Ultrascale+ TAP controller - the controller has full functionality only
after the PS boot is complete. In order to enable the ARM DAP controller, special commands must be sent
to the Zynq Ultrascale+ TAP.
